Nanyang NanTai Experimental Equipment Co.,ltd High Pressure common rail test bench:
1.Application: Bosch, Delphi,Denso,Siemens common rail injector and pump.
2.Pump test: measure feeding and return volume,pump chamber pressure,feeding pressure,check sealing performance, and functions of ZME valve.
3.Injector test: measure the injected fuel quantity & return volume under full-loaded, idling, pre-injection and Emission status.
4. Check the sealing performance of the injector.
5. Check the solenoid valve.
6. Clean the injector and pump before testing.
7. Clean the ZME separately.
8. Testing 6 oil injectors in one setup.
9. Test electronic high pressure pump VP37 and VE37.
10.Testing pump nozzle & electronic unit pump by additional programming system & adaptor.
11.User can add and edit the data by themselves.
12.Save and print the testing results & customer information.

Main technical parameters:
1. Power: 11kw, 15kw optional
2. Oil pump rotation speed: 0-4000rpm
3. Test rang of rail pressure: 0-2000bar
4. Test precision of rail pressure: ±0.5Mpa
5. Test precision of flow sensor: 0.3%
6. Measuring rang of flow sensor: 0.008-2L/Min
7. Temperature of test oil:40±2℃
8. Filter precision of test oil: less than 5μ
9. Capacity of tank: 80L
10. Dimension: 1780X900X1800MM
11. Aggregate weight: 1000KG
12. Electricity: 380V, 50Hz, 3 phase

Project Uni gauge is an ongoing exercise by Indian Railways to standardize most of the rail gauges in India at 1676 mm (5 ft 6 in) broad gauge. Project Uni gauge seeks to standardize the rail gauges in India by converting most of the Meter gauge and Narrow Gauge tracks to Broad Gauge track.ADVANTAGES1) Indian Railways have become more efficient,2) the current break of gauges can now be avoided3) the freight-carrying capacity has increased4) shortening of the routes with many regauged links has taken place5) A standard system has been established and there is uniformity when it comes to rail gauge.
Cross-docking is a practice in logistics of unloading materials from an incoming semi-trailer truck or rail car and loading these materials directly into outbound trucks, trailers, or rail cars, with little or no storage in between. This may be done to change type of conveyance, to sort material intended for different destinations, or to combine material from different origins into transport vehicles (or containers) with the same, or similar destination.
